Comprehending Aluminium Bifold Doors
Aluminium bifold doors are made from lightweight yet strong aluminium frames that slide along a track, enabling a large, unblocked opening. They are typically used in patios, balconies, and other areas where a smooth transition in between indoor and outdoor areas is preferred. The sturdiness of aluminium makes these doors resistant to rust and weathering, but regular upkeep is still important to guarantee they function efficiently.
Typical Issues and Their Solutions
Sticking or Jamming Doors
Cause: Accumulated dirt, debris, or misalignment.Option: Clean the tracks and rollers with a soft brush and an option of water and mild cleaning agent. Oil the rollers with silicone spray. If the door is misaligned, change the hinges or the track as needed.
Dripping Doors
Cause: Worn or broken seals.Solution: Inspect the seals around the door and replace any that are damaged or used. Use a silicone sealant to fill any gaps.
Squeaky or Noisy Operation
Cause: Lack of lubrication or used parts.Option: Apply a silicone-based lubricant to the rollers, hinges, and tracks. Replace any used parts, such as rollers or hinges.
Trouble in Opening or Closing
Cause: Misalignment or damaged hardware.Option: Adjust the alignment of the doors by loosening or tightening the screws on the hinges. Replace any damaged hardware.
Deformed or Bent Frames

Recognize the Issue
Identify the specific issue you are dealing with. Is the door sticking, dripping, or making noise? Determining the concern will assist your repair procedure.
Collect Tools and Materials
Tools: Screwdriver, wrench, pliers, soft brush, vacuum cleaner, measuring tape.Materials: Silicone lube, silicone sealant, replacement seals, brand-new rollers, and hinges.
Tidy the Tracks and Rollers
Step 1: Remove any dirt or debris from the tracks using a soft brush or vacuum cleaner.Action 2: Clean the rollers with a solution of water and mild cleaning agent. Rinse and dry thoroughly.Step 3: Apply a silicone-based lubricant to the rollers and tracks to ensure smooth operation.
Check and Replace Seals
Step 1: Check the seals around the door for any indications of wear or damage.Step 2: Remove the old seals by spying them out gently with a flathead screwdriver.Action 3: Apply a thin layer of silicone sealant to the groove where the seal will be set up.Step 4: Insert the new seal and press it firmly into location.
Change the Alignment
Step 1: Identify the hinges or tracks that require adjustment.Action 2: Loosen the screws on the hinges or track.Action 3: Adjust the position of the door to align it correctly.Step 4: Tighten the screws to secure the door in place.
Replace Damaged Hardware

Q: How typically should I clean my aluminium bifold doors?
A: It is suggested to clean the tracks and rollers a minimum of when a year. Nevertheless, if you live in a dirty or coastal area, you may need to clean them more regularly.
Q: Can I utilize any kind of lube on my aluminium bifold doors?
A: It is best to use a silicone-based lube, as it is non-greasy and will not attract dirt or dust. Avoid utilizing oil-based lubricants, as they can bring in dirt and trigger the door to become sticky.
Q: What should I do if my door is leaking?
A: Check the seals around the door for any signs of wear or damage. Replace any broken seals and use a silicone sealant to fill any spaces.
Q: Can I change the alignment of my aluminium bifold door myself?
A: Yes, you can adjust the alignment of your door by loosening up or tightening up the screws on the hinges or track. Nevertheless, if you are unsure or the door is substantially misaligned, it is best to speak with an expert.
Q: How do I know if my rollers need to be replaced?
A: If your door is making noise, sticking, or difficult to open or close, it might be a sign that the rollers need to be replaced. Examine the rollers for signs of wear or damage and replace them if necessary.
